The TD PEI Jazz and Blues Festival School Tour will take place March 12-16 at PEI schools from Souris to Summerside.  For its third annual school tour the Festival will be presenting one of the Maritimes' most exciting young musicians, Ian Sherwood.  Ian has twice been named Music Nova Scotia's "Musician of the Year" (2008, 2010).  No stranger to the Island, Ian is a former member of PEI's fabled "Jive Kings".  He is well versed in the complexities of jazz and very comfortable with blues, latin and other world genres.

A man of many talents, Ian is an accomplished singer, guitarist, saxophonist and songwriter who makes extensive use of digital "looping" technology to build choral, instrumental and rhythmic environments as his performances are unfolding.    Ian can start a tune with a simple guitar riff and before long create a full big band/ chorus line arrangement.  Students of all ages will be enthralled with his digital, instrumental and vocal mastery and captured by his musicality and entertaining personality.
